Unpacking the Epstein Files: High-Profile Names and Controversial Claims

The Epstein Files: A Long-Awaited Release

The release of various documents by the US Department of Justice (DoJ) relating to Jeffrey Epstein, a convicted sex offender, marks a significant moment in understanding not just his operations but the network of connections he fostered. Following Congressional mandates, a trove of emails, photographs, and investigative materials has emerged, stirring public curiosity and controversy alike.
This release comes after much anticipation, particularly after Congress passed a law demanding full disclosure by December 19.

Document Delays and Redactions

Despite the eagerness for transparency, the DoJ has faced criticism for failing to meet the promised deadlines fully. As stated by Todd Blanche, the deputy attorney general, "several hundred thousand" pages remain under review and haven't been disclosed yet. Lawmakers expressed frustration over this delay, and many of the released documents bear heavy redactions. The only permissible content to be obscured pertains to the identities of Epstein's victims and any active criminal investigations.

High-Profile Figures in the Spotlight

The newly released documents feature photographs of various infamous personalities, including Bill Clinton and Michael Jackson. The presence of these figures does not inherently imply wrongdoing; however, their associations with Epstein have yielded considerable speculation. Epstein was known to host high-profile guests during his time, but the context of these interactions often remains unclear.

“Being named or pictured in the files is not an indication of wrongdoing.”

What the Files Reveal

Among the more notable updates include disclosures from email exchanges that reference ten potential co-conspirators. These emails indicate that six have already been served with subpoenas. Notably, among those mentioned were Ghislaine Maxwell, Epstein's close associate, and former Victoria's Secret CEO Les Wexner. While Wexner has publicly distanced himself from Epstein, stating he was neither a co-conspirator nor target, this connection renews conversations about accountability in the matter.

A Glimpse into Personal Interactions

Images highlighting personal interactions, such as former President Bill Clinton lounging by a pool or in a hot tub, have garnered particular attention. These photos date back over two decades and illustrate the complicated dynamics of social acquaintance juxtaposed against the serious allegations surrounding Epstein.

Clinton's representative argued that the photos serve only as potential distractions from the more critical issue: ensuring that justice prevails for Epstein's victims. They stated, "These are grainy, old photos. This is not about Bill Clinton." This remark underscores a vital debate: as the narrative unfolds, should any involvement be treated as guilt, or are they merely artifacts of bygone relationships?

Contrasting Views in Public Discourse

Donald Trump's connection to Epstein has also come under scrutiny, particularly with revelations about alleged introductions to a teenage girl and multiple instances of travel on Epstein's private plane. However, Trump consistently denies any wrongdoing and asserts he severed ties with Epstein long before the latter's legal problems became public knowledge.

Voices from the Past

One compelling narrative among the newly disclosed documents includes those from Maria Farmer, an artist who reported Epstein's inappropriate behavior. In the 1996 documents, Farmer recounted incidents that would lay the groundwork for understanding Epstein's predatory patterns. She mentioned how Epstein threatened her regarding personal photographs of her young sisters, adding an alarming layer to his history of manipulation and abuse. Farmer expressed a sense of validation upon seeing her experiences acknowledged in the recent releases.
